Collect the required documents for a visa to Denmark. Make a visa appointment with the Denmark Embassy/Consulate or accredited visa application center (VAC) in your home country. Attend the visa interview at the appropriate Danish Embassy/Consulate/VAC. Wait to see if your visa is approved.

The Visa Application Centers in Dubai and Abu Dhabi are open for Schengen visa and residence- and work permit applications to Denmark.
